SECP records highest number of company registrations in April 2026

ISLAMABAD – The Securities and Exchange Commission of Pakistan (SECP) has set the record with highest number of company registrations in a single month in April 2026. It recorded the registration of 4,082 new companies, bringing the total number of registered companies in the country to 294,101. SECP also reported a new daily record: on April 30 alone, 340 companies were registered. Investors from 22 countries participated in registering companies in Pakistan, with 95 shareholders from China alone, contributing a total paid-up capital of PKR 193 million. Among provinces, Punjab led with 2,093 registrations, followed by Islamabad with 719, Sindh with 600, Khyber Pakhtunkhwa with 325, Gilgit-Baltistan with 276, and Balochistan with 69. Sector-wise, IT and e-commerce dominated, with 832 new IT companies, followed by 757 in trading, 490 in services, 358 in real estate and construction, 242 in tourism, 158 in food and beverages, 127 in education, and 105 in textiles. SECP Chairman Dr. Kabir Sidhu stated that the surge in registrations is a positive development toward formalizing the economy and strengthening documentation practices.
